News just in: our team in South Africa have just appointed new Creative Director, Jacques Laubscher.

Jacques has over 14 years of industry experience, crafting local and international (and awarded) campaigns for the likes of YouTube, Google, Reebok and Unilever. His appointment not only continues South Africa’s growth in the world of digital and content but also builds upon the entrepreneurial spirit that has characterised the office’s first two years of operation.

Jacques joins Katherine Freemantle (Managing Director) and Catherine Mavrocoleas (Strategic Operations Director) who have led the South African team together for the past several years.

Upon joining the team, Jacques commented: “I really respect the team’s vision and dedication to creating work that is effective and impactful in the real world. I’m incredibly excited to get stuck in and see how we can take the creative even further.”
